Gunfire Kills 3 Outside Cotabato Polling Station Hours Before Vote

Gunfire outside a polling station in Cotabato City killed three people and wounded 15 others hours before voting opened on Monday in the Philippines’ Bangsamoro Autonomous Region in Muslim Mindanao.

Cotabato police chief Jibin Bongcayao said the shooting broke out just before midnight as members of rival political factions jostled to cast their votes first. “It started as a struggle for position in the queue between two groups,” he said. “It led to shoving, escalated into a fist-fight, and eventually gunfire broke out in a crowded area.”

Commission on Elections chairman George Garcia reported that Cotabato City had been placed under the commission’s control after the shooting. In separate incidents in the city, a blast from an improvised bomb injured the person carrying the explosive, and a gun was fired without causing injury. A man died in hospital in the early hours of Monday following an explosion near another polling station; police are investigating the cause.

The town of Maluso in Basilan was also placed under commission control after pre-shaded ballots were found in 36 of 68 precincts. Garcia ordered the immediate reprinting of ballots for the affected precincts.

Security was stepped up across the region ahead of the vote, with more than 20,000 personnel deployed. Last month, a motorcade carrying the region’s interim chief minister was ambushed and hit by bullets.

Around 2.4 million people are eligible to vote for 80 parliamentary seats, contested by over 600 candidates. The ballot is the region’s first parliamentary election since Bangsamoro was established in 2019, ending the transition period under the appointed Bangsamoro Transition Authority.

Polling stations closed at 7pm local time, with results expected as soon as Monday evening. The winners’ terms run from October until June 2031.
